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/2] Filter unevictable page out in deactivate_page

On 05/01/2011 11:03 AM, Minchan Kim wrote:
> It's pointless that deactive_page's pagevec operation about
> unevictable page as it's nop.
> This patch removes unnecessary overhead which might be a bit problem
> in case that there are many unevictable page in system(ex, mprotect workload)
>
> Signed-off-by: Minchan Kim<minchan.kim@...il.com>
> ---
>   mm/swap.c |    9 +++++++++
>   1 files changed, 9 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/mm/swap.c b/mm/swap.c
> index 2e9656d..b707694 100644
> --- a/mm/swap.c
> +++ b/mm/swap.c
> @@ -511,6 +511,15 @@ static void drain_cpu_pagevecs(int cpu)
>    */
>   void deactivate_page(struct page *page)
>   {
> +
> +	/*
> +	 * In workload which system has many unevictable page(ex, mprotect),
> +	 * unevictalge page deactivation for accelerating reclaim

Typo.

> +	 * is pointless.
> +	 */
> +	if (PageUnevictable(page))
> +		return;
> +
>   	if (likely(get_page_unless_zero(page))) {
>   		struct pagevec *pvec =&get_cpu_var(lru_deactivate_pvecs);
